核心用法
OpenMAIC Skill 是一套分阶段的标准作业程序(SOP),专门用于指导用户完成 OpenMAIC 的部署与课堂生成。流程分为五个明确阶段:模式选择(云端托管 vs 本地部署)、代码仓库克隆或复用、启动模式选择、API 密钥配置、服务启动验证,最终进入课堂生成功能。每个阶段均要求用户明确确认后方可推进,避免误操作。
显著优点
- 双轨部署灵活性:既支持零配置的云端托管模式(需 access code),也支持完全本地化的私有部署,满足不同安全需求场景。
- 确认驱动设计:每个状态变更节点(克隆代码、启动服务、读取本地文件等)强制要求用户确认,显著降低误操作风险。
- 密钥管理安全:明确禁止在聊天窗口中直接粘贴 API 密钥,强制引导用户手动编辑本地配置文件,避免敏感信息泄露。
- 配置隔离清晰:严格区分 OpenClaw agent 与 OpenMAIC 服务端的模型配置,避免配置混淆导致的服务异常。
潜在局限
- 流程较重:分阶段确认机制虽提升安全性,但可能让经验丰富的用户感到繁琐,不适合追求极速部署的场景。
- 依赖外部文档:大量功能依赖外部引用文档(如
references/clone.md、references/startup-modes.md等),若文档缺失或版本不匹配可能导致指引中断。 - 长任务阻塞风险:课堂生成可能为长时任务,虽采用稀疏轮询策略,但仍存在对话回合结束前无法返回结果的情况。
适合人群
- 教育机构技术管理员、需要私有化部署 AI 课堂生成能力的开发者、对数据主权有严格要求的企业用户。
常规风险
- 配置覆盖风险:若本地已存在 OpenMAIC 实例,需用户明确选择保留或覆盖,误操作可能导致既有数据丢失。
- 服务端配置错误:课堂生成失败多因 API 密钥或模型配置不当,需返回第 3 阶段重新调整服务端配置文件。
- 本地文件读取确认:读取用户本地 PDF 文件前必须获得明确授权,避免未经许可访问用户私有数据。